Compatibility of Products: Ensure the new stain and sealer are compatible with the existing ones to avoid damage

Before applying a new stain or sealer over an existing one, it's crucial to ensure compatibility to prevent damage to the surface. Incompatible products can lead to peeling, cracking, or discoloration, compromising both the appearance and integrity of the material. To avoid such issues, always consult the manufacturer's guidelines for both the existing and new products. Look for specific recommendations regarding the types of stains and sealers that can be used together, as well as any necessary preparation steps, such as cleaning or sanding the surface.

One effective way to determine compatibility is to conduct a small patch test in an inconspicuous area. Apply a small amount of the new stain or sealer over the existing one and observe the reaction over a period of time. If there are no adverse effects, such as bubbling or discoloration, it's likely that the products are compatible. However, if you notice any issues, it's best to remove the new product and consult with a professional or the manufacturer for further guidance.

In some cases, it may be necessary to strip away the existing stain or sealer before applying a new one. This process can be time-consuming and labor-intensive but is essential to ensure a smooth and durable finish. Use appropriate stripping agents and follow the manufacturer's instructions carefully to avoid damaging the underlying material. Once the surface is properly prepared, you can apply the new stain or sealer with confidence, knowing that it will adhere properly and provide the desired protection and appearance.

Compatibility issues can also arise when applying different types of stains or sealers to various materials. For example, some stains may be designed specifically for wood, while others may be intended for concrete or stone. Always ensure that the product you're using is suitable for the material you're working with to avoid unexpected results. Additionally, consider environmental factors, such as temperature and humidity, which can affect the performance and compatibility of stains and sealers. By taking these precautions, you can ensure a successful application and maintain the beauty and durability of your surfaces.

Surface Preparation: Properly clean and prepare the surface to ensure the new layers adhere well

To ensure the new layers of stain and sealer adhere well, it's crucial to properly clean and prepare the surface. This involves removing any dirt, grime, or old sealant that could prevent the new layers from bonding effectively. Start by sweeping the surface to remove loose debris, then use a pressure washer or a stiff brush with a cleaning solution to scrub away any stubborn dirt or stains.

After cleaning, inspect the surface for any cracks or damage that may need to be repaired before proceeding. Fill any cracks with a suitable filler and allow it to dry completely before sanding it down to create a smooth, even surface. This step is essential to prevent any unevenness or bumps from showing through the new layers of stain and sealer.

Once the surface is clean and repaired, it's important to ensure it's completely dry before applying any new layers. Moisture can prevent the stain and sealer from adhering properly, leading to a less durable and less effective finish. If the surface is outdoors, check the weather forecast to ensure there's no rain expected for at least 24 hours after application.

In addition to cleaning and drying, it may be necessary to apply a primer or a bonding agent to the surface to help the new layers adhere better. This is especially important if the surface has been previously sealed with a different type of sealer or if it's a particularly porous material. Follow the manufacturer's instructions for applying the primer or bonding agent, and allow it to dry completely before proceeding with the staining and sealing process.

By taking the time to properly clean and prepare the surface, you can ensure that the new layers of stain and sealer will adhere well, resulting in a more durable and attractive finish. This step is often overlooked, but it's a critical part of the process that can make a significant difference in the final outcome.

Application Techniques: Use appropriate tools and techniques for applying the new stain and sealer

To ensure a successful application of new stain and sealer over existing layers, it's crucial to employ the right tools and techniques. Begin by selecting a high-quality brush or roller designed for the specific type of stain and sealer you're using. For water-based products, synthetic brushes or rollers with nylon or polyester fibers are ideal, as they provide smooth coverage and easy cleanup. For oil-based products, natural bristle brushes or rollers with lamb's wool or mohair fibers are recommended, as they offer better absorption and a more even finish.

Before applying the new stain and sealer, thoroughly clean the surface to remove any dirt, dust, or debris that could interfere with adhesion. Use a mild detergent and water solution, and allow the surface to dry completely before proceeding. If the existing stain and sealer layers are uneven or have areas of wear, lightly sand the surface to create a smooth, uniform base. Be sure to wear protective gear, such as gloves and a mask, during this process to avoid inhaling dust particles or coming into contact with potentially harmful chemicals.

When applying the new stain, work in small sections to ensure even coverage and avoid overlaps. Use long, smooth strokes to follow the natural grain of the wood, and apply the stain at a consistent thickness to prevent streaking or blotching. Allow the stain to penetrate the wood for the recommended time, typically 5-10 minutes, before wiping off any excess with a clean cloth or paper towel. Be sure to work quickly, as the stain can dry rapidly and become difficult to remove if left on the surface too long.

After the stain has dried completely, apply the sealer using a clean brush or roller. Again, work in small sections and use long, smooth strokes to ensure even coverage. Apply the sealer at a consistent thickness, and allow it to dry according to the manufacturer's instructions. Depending on the type of sealer used, you may need to apply multiple coats, allowing each coat to dry completely before applying the next.

To achieve a professional-looking finish, pay close attention to the details throughout the application process. Avoid applying too much stain or sealer at once, as this can lead to drips, runs, or uneven coverage. Use a steady hand and maintain a consistent pace to ensure a smooth, even finish. By following these application techniques and using the appropriate tools, you can successfully apply new stain and sealer over existing layers, resulting in a beautiful, long-lasting finish.

Drying and Curing Times: Allow sufficient time for each layer to dry and cure before applying the next

Allowing adequate drying and curing time between layers of stain and sealer is crucial for achieving a professional-quality finish on your woodworking project. This process ensures that each layer is fully absorbed and chemically bonded to the wood surface, preventing issues such as peeling, cracking, or uneven coloration. Rushing this step can compromise the integrity of the entire finish, leading to costly mistakes and time-consuming rework.

The specific drying and curing times will vary depending on the type of stain and sealer used, as well as environmental factors such as temperature, humidity, and air circulation. As a general rule, it's recommended to allow at least 24 hours between coats, but some products may require up to 72 hours or more. Always consult the manufacturer's instructions for the specific products you're using to determine the appropriate drying and curing times.

During the drying and curing process, it's important to protect the wood surface from dust, debris, and moisture. Covering the project with a clean, dry cloth or plastic sheet can help prevent contamination. Additionally, avoid exposing the wood to direct sunlight or extreme temperature fluctuations, as these can negatively impact the drying and curing process.

One common mistake is to apply additional coats too soon, thinking that it will speed up the process. However, this can actually slow down the drying time and lead to a weaker bond between layers. Patience is key when it comes to achieving a high-quality finish.

In some cases, it may be necessary to lightly sand the wood surface between coats to ensure a smooth, even finish. This should be done with a fine-grit sandpaper and a gentle touch to avoid damaging the underlying layers. After sanding, wipe the surface clean with a tack cloth to remove any dust or debris before applying the next coat.

By allowing sufficient drying and curing time between layers, you can ensure a durable, long-lasting finish that enhances the natural beauty of the wood. This attention to detail will not only improve the appearance of your project but also protect it from damage and wear over time.

Maintenance and Durability: Understand how the new layers will affect the maintenance and longevity of the surface

Applying new layers of stain and sealer over existing ones can significantly impact the maintenance and durability of the surface. It's crucial to understand that each additional layer can either enhance or compromise the surface's longevity, depending on the preparation and application process. Proper surface preparation, including cleaning and sanding, is essential to ensure that the new layers adhere well and do not peel or crack prematurely.

One of the key factors affecting maintenance and durability is the compatibility of the new stain and sealer with the existing layers. Using products from the same manufacturer or those specifically designed to work together can help prevent issues such as discoloration, cracking, or reduced protection. It's also important to consider the environmental conditions the surface will be exposed to, as certain products may be more resistant to UV rays, moisture, or temperature fluctuations.

The application technique plays a vital role in the surface's longevity. Over-application or uneven application can lead to a buildup of material that may crack or peel over time. Conversely, under-application may not provide adequate protection. Following the manufacturer's instructions for application, including the recommended number of coats and drying times, is essential for achieving optimal results.

Regular maintenance is key to extending the life of the surface. This includes routine cleaning to prevent dirt and debris buildup, as well as periodic inspections for signs of wear or damage. Addressing any issues promptly can help prevent more extensive damage and prolong the surface's lifespan. In some cases, it may be necessary to reapply stain and sealer to maintain the surface's appearance and protection.

In summary, understanding how new layers of stain and sealer will affect the maintenance and durability of the surface is crucial for achieving long-lasting results. Proper preparation, product compatibility, application technique, and regular maintenance all play important roles in ensuring the surface remains protected and visually appealing over time.
